I bought my prs aphla second hand
my machine came with v carve pro edition 6 .

I think its time to upgrade to 9 .

problem is I didn't buy the software the first day . its not in my name.

will have to buy a whole copy or can I upgrade

You should be able to transfer the license into your name and upgrade to the latest release, but you *may* have to get the existing licensee to ok it.

Last I checked the fee to transfer the license into your name is $50. The upgrade fee is $150. This is for VCP SB Edition. Full VCP, which you won't need unless you have something other than an SB, is more.

I just went through this and Brady is correct, it's $50 to transfer and $150 to upgrade. If it's the ShopBot edition then you can call ShopBot (or email) and they'll take care of it, if it's the full version then you'll have to go through Vectric.

If you go through ShopBot you don't need the owners ok, but you do need their information whether their business name or their personal name so the transfer can take place. If it's going through Vectric then they do need to verify the transfer with the previous owner.

how does it work. do I down load an update and install .
or is it a total install.

could I use the new files to put it on a new pc (the current one is a bit old and shook. )

They’ll send you an email with a download for the entire program, they’ll send you a username and password (generic) to access the download and a user name and password (specific) for you to activate the program. I installed my update on a new computer and updated my old computer.

I believe you can install the software on up to 3 pc’s
